Hello Floop,

yes, we are planning to add a WYSIWYG editor, I think rob announced that in another thread. Though, in order to keep WonderCMS as tiny and lightweight as possible, it will most likely not be a part of the standard installation, but rather a plugin/addon.

We are working on that as time permits. If you can code or design, feel free to join the efforts and help develop WonderCMS or fill our plugins and/or templates download section. :)

Jodit WYSIWYG Editor and FileBrowser - Jodit. Pure javascript. No libraries! Lightweight:~32kB gzipped. http://ift.tt/1Y9K10U

http://www.scriptiny.com/2010/02/javasc ... yg-editor/ TinyEditor is a simple JavaScript WYSIWYG editor that is both lightweight (under 9KB) and standalone.
